Zach Halligan was born on March 15, 2002, in Indianapolis, Indiana. Standing at 6 feet 8 inches and weighing 220 pounds, Halligan has made a name for himself in the NCAAB with his impressive physical presence. He attended North Central High School, where he developed his skills and caught the attention of college scouts with his versatile play on the court.
Halligan is known for his versatility and ability to impact the game on both ends of the floor. With a keen eye for rebounds and a strong defensive presence, he's a valuable asset in the paint. Offensively, Halligan's mid-range shooting and ability to drive to the basket make him a constant threat. His basketball IQ allows him to read plays effectively, making him a key player in transition.
During his time in the NCAAB, Halligan has achieved several milestones, including leading his team in rebounds and blocks during his sophomore season. He has been recognized for his defensive prowess, earning a spot on the conference's All-Defensive Team. Halligan's consistent performance has made him a standout player to watch in college basketball.
